吴捷,男,海南大学材料科学与工程学院副研究员,博士研究生导师,海南省D类人才,海南大学固体化学与新材料团队成员(团队负责人:陈骏教授)。

主要从事无铅铁电功能陶瓷材料与多尺度结构间的构效关系研究以及铁电压电材料在深海/空极端环境应用开发。以第一/通讯作者在Advanced MaterialsNature CommunicationsRare MetalsActa MaterialiaSmall等期刊发表研究论文十余篇,获国家授权发明和实用新型专利7项。主持国家自然科学基金青年基金项目1项、海南省自然科学基金面上项目1, 作为骨干参与国家重点研发计划、国家自然科学基金重点项目等。


研究方向

深海/空极端环境压电材料与器件

电介质储能电容器

无铅电卡制冷材料


个人经历

2011.09-2015.06 合肥工业大学,学士

2016.09-2021.07 中国科学技术大学,博士

2021.08-2023.12 北京科技大学,数理学院,博士后

2024.05-至今 海南大学,材料科学与工程学院,副研究员
